aboutsummaryrefslogtreecommitdiffstats
path: root/src/simul/simul-vhdl_elab.ads
diff options
context:
space:
mode:
authorTristan Gingold <tgingold@free.fr>2022-10-06 20:36:37 +0200
committerTristan Gingold <tgingold@free.fr>2022-10-06 20:36:37 +0200
commit6bb1a59f471b3e91bb4c68567a841c49dd9273ae (patch)
tree4ec39a474a7430f9f1ad27060e069dba40ac4869 /src/simul/simul-vhdl_elab.ads
parent7d49ce2362ef0c9c690db4616cbcd202b6f72300 (diff)
downloadghdl-6bb1a59f471b3e91bb4c68567a841c49dd9273ae.tar.gz
ghdl-6bb1a59f471b3e91bb4c68567a841c49dd9273ae.tar.bz2
ghdl-6bb1a59f471b3e91bb4c68567a841c49dd9273ae.zip
simul: fix signal attribute or guard as actual in connections
Diffstat (limited to 'src/simul/simul-vhdl_elab.ads')
-rw-r--r--src/simul/simul-vhdl_elab.ads4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/simul/simul-vhdl_elab.ads b/src/simul/simul-vhdl_elab.ads
index aff66472a..9a0554a00 100644
--- a/src/simul/simul-vhdl_elab.ads
+++ b/src/simul/simul-vhdl_elab.ads
@@ -159,10 +159,12 @@ package Simul.Vhdl_Elab is
-- This signal is identical to Collapsed_By, if set.
Collapsed_By : Signal_Index_Type;
+ -- Connections. Non-user signals can only be actuals.
+ Connect : Connect_Index_Type;
+
case Kind is
when Mode_Signal_User =>
Drivers : Driver_Index_Type;
- Connect : Connect_Index_Type;
Disconnect : Disconnect_Index_Type;
Nbr_Sources : Nbr_Sources_Arr_Acc;
when Mode_Quiet | Mode_Stable | Mode_Delayed